We're treated to a longer taste of Matt Shakman's take on Marvel's First Family as well as our first real look at Julia Garner's Silver Surfer who heralds the film's big bad, Galactus.Over the last weekend, Lucasfilm held Star Wars Celebration in Japan. Celebration typically takes place every one or two years. The next event will be in Los Angeles in April 2027. As far as the news from this year's event, let's break it down into bite-sized chunks.- Shawn Levy's Star Wars film starring Ryan Gosling will be called Star Wars: Starfighter and will come out in May 2027. The film takes place a couple of years after The Rise of Skywalker, but is a standalone project.- A Darth Maul animated series starring Sam Witwer called Maul: Shadow Lord will debut on Disney+ in 2026.- First footage from The Mandalorian and Grogu was shown to attendees, but no trailer has been released yet for the 2026 film from Jon Favreau and Dave Filoni.- Animated anthology series Star Wars: Visions will return for a third season this October with three of the most popular storylines from season one continuing.- Dave Filoni talked about Ahsoka season 2, confirming Hayden Christensen will return and showed first looks at Rory McCann as the replacement for Ray Stevenson in the role of Baylan Skoll.Netflix released the first trailer for the second and final season of The Sandman. The trailer showed us more of the family of cosmic beings who are coming together after Morpheus, the King of Dreams, has been rebuilding his kingdom. The show will release six episodes on July 3 and the final five on July 24.Alicia Silverstone is attached to reprise the role of Cher Horowitz in a Clueless sequel series at Peacock that is currently in early development.Warner Brother's Ryan Coogler film Sinners took the number one spot at the domestic box office from A Mincraft Movie this weekend, pulling in $45.6 million dollars. The film is the first R Rated horror movie to earn an A Cinema Score in 35 years.A reboot film of Highlander directed by Chad Stahelski and starring Henry Cavill has been in development for nearly a decade at Lionsgate. Now, the project is moving forward, but it will be headed to Amazon MGM Studios' United Artists, which is in final negotiations to acquire the package from Lionsgate.The first trailer for Jordan Peele's latest horror film Him has been released. The film stars Marlon Wayans and Tyriq Withers and will be released in theaters on September 19.Oscar voters will no longer be able to cast final ballots in categories in which they haven't seen all of the nominees, the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ences announced on Monday.Lost showrunners Carlton Cuse and Nick Cuse are developing a Star Wars series for Disney+ that is in the very early stages of development.Michael Bay and Sydney Sweeney are teaming up for a film adaptation of the Sega racing video game OutRun for Universal. Bay will direct and Sweeney will produce. The project is in the very early stages of development.Sarah Michelle Gellar and Elijah Wood have been cast to star in Searchlights Ready or Not: Here I Come. The film from Matt Bettinelli-Olpin and Tyler Gillett is a follow up to 2019's horror hit Ready or Not. Gellar and Wood will star alongside Samara Weaving, who reprises her role as Grace, and Kathryn Newton.The first trailer has been released for season 8 of Rick and Morty. The new season will begin streaming on May 25 on Adult Swim.Another Enola Holmes film is officially in the works at Netflix, the third in the series. Millie Bobby Brown and Henry Cavill will both return to star. Production is now underway in the UK.

One of the most menacing and magnetic figures in the Star Wars universe is back. At Star Wars Celebration 2025 in Tokyo, Lucasfilm revealed Star Wars: Maul – Shadow Lord, an all-new animated series heading to Disney+ in 2026. The show will bring back Sam Witwer as the voice of Darth Maul, marking another chapter in the character's legacy that stretches from The Phantom Menace to Clone Wars, Rebels, and even Solo: A Star Wars Story.A Darker Chapter in Maul's SagaShadow Lord picks up after the events of The Clone Wars, exploring Maul's return to the shadows as he rebuilds his criminal empire on a remote planet still untouched by the Empire's grip. According to footage shown at the Lucasfilm Animation panel, this is not a redemption arc. This is Maul at his most cunning and brutal—still burning with rage and ambition.The clip shown in Tokyo sets the tone clearly: gritty and intense. We see Maul leading a prison break to rescue a Force-sensitive Twi'lek, whom he offers to train. The scene closes with a flurry of lightsaber combat as Maul cuts down multiple enemies with ruthless efficiency. The animation leans darker in tone and palette, clearly setting this series apart from previous entries.The Return of Sam WitwerFans of Clone Wars and Rebels will be thrilled to see Sam Witwer return as Maul. His voice performance has been integral to the character's transformation from silent assassin to tragic antihero. Witwer's ability to convey Maul's internal torment and calculating menace has made the character one of the most layered villains in Star Wars canon.A New Era for Star Wars AnimationShadow Lord arrives at a time when Lucasfilm Animation is doubling down on character-driven stories. This series promises to delve into Maul's psychology, power struggles, and his role in the criminal underworld. It's not about galactic conquest. It's about survival, manipulation, and control.With Star Wars: Maul – Shadow Lord set to launch in 2026, fans can expect a thrilling, emotionally charged series that finally gives Maul the center stage he deserves.

The Callisto Protocol is now available on Xbox Game Pass. When I first saw the trailer, this sci-fi horror game was up my alley. It gave me Aliens, Lockout(Guy Pearce space prison movie from 2012) vibes. The game casts actors we've most likely seen(or heard) somewhere before. The beginning portion introduces us to Josh Duhamel, known for his roles in the Transformers movies, Karen Fukuhara from Amazon's 'The Boys, and Sam Witwer, the voice of Darth Maul in the animated Star Wars Clone Wars series. Playing the first 25-30 minutes of the game, I was immediately drawn into the story. These two cargo pilots are on a 'final job' transporting something. It all goes awry, and one of the pilots, Jason Lee(Josh Duhamel), ends up on the prison planet of Callisto. He is incarcerated for mysterious reasons not yet revealed. He wakes up after going unconscious from being painfully processed into the system, only to find his cell open and the prison in chaos. In the novel From a Certain Point of View celebrating the 40th anniversary of The Empire Strikes Back, there are many chapters regarding many of the characters from the fifth Star Wars film. One in particular is the chapter called Disturbance by Mike Chen and narrated by Sam Witwer, himself. This chapter blew my mind. It's in regards to the scene where Vader kneels before Palpatine to only learn that his master has sensed a great disturbance in the force. The book states that Palpatine, moments before, entered Vader's dream of him and Luke killing Sidious. Although Anakin was Anakin Skywalker once again, and without a respirator as Vader requires. Luke was the perfect Sith of legend, as Palpatine says. The fight was incredible, and something I'd love to see in a film someday. This chapter in the book was one of my favourites. It just ties everything in so well, and to show this fan-fiction in canon is mesmerizing to think of, and a Fan-Fic I'd actually like to create. Anakin Skywalker watching his son, no, encouraging his son to beat the emperor. The question is, would Luke be strong enough to kill the emperor like this? In the chapter it explains how Luke would rise above Vader to see the true potential of his bloodline, over his father's final death. I don't think he would be, not in the time after Empire, say, Luke did join his father, he wouldn't be ready so soon. It would require a year or two of proper Sith training to rival the emperor so easily the way he did. Then again, it was just Vader's dream. Another thing that stuck out to me was that Palpatine mentions Vader has the fiery heart of Anakin Skywalker, further proving that Anakin never left Vader, just as we saw closer and closer to the end of Return of the Jedi. I think this excerpt is one of the first showcases of Palpatine's affirmation that the son of Skywalker, if turned, would truly be the Anakin Skywalker he never got.
